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
43791624 4165625 2094615 132231653
90691081769 2140921545
90691081769 2140921545
88077 4359476 304215
All about undefined
Interested in learning more?
90691081769 2140921545
88077 4359476 304215
See more
0809949721 0125
53282403 47 47414053582 51498329
See more
173824618 896
9127354105 0176 972543681
See more